Dasyhesma coolgardensis is a species of bee in the family Colletidae and the subfamily Euryglossinae. It is endemic to Australia. It was described in 2004 by Australian entomologist Elizabeth Exley.[1][2]

The specific epithet coolgardensis refers to the type locality.[1]

Description

Measurements of female specimens are: body length 6.5 mm, wing length 4.0 mm. The head and mesosoma are black, the metasoma orange. [1]
